//go:build !wasm
// +build !wasm
package devices
import (
"fmt"
"time"
"github.com/matrix-org/dendrite/setup/config"
"github.com/matrix-org/dendrite/userapi/storage/devices/postgres"
"github.com/matrix-org/dendrite/userapi/storage/devices/sqlite3"
"github.com/matrix-org/gomatrixserverlib"
)
// NewDatabase opens a new Postgres or Sqlite database (based on dataSourceName scheme)
// and sets postgres connection parameters. loginTokenLifetime determines how long a
// login token from CreateLoginToken is valid.
func NewDatabase(dbProperties *config.DatabaseOptions, serverName gomatrixserverlib.ServerName, loginTokenLifetime time.Duration) (Database, error) {
switch {
case dbProperties.ConnectionString.IsSQLite():
return sqlite3.NewDatabase(dbProperties, serverName, loginTokenLifetime)
case dbProperties.ConnectionString.IsPostgres():
return postgres.NewDatabase(dbProperties, serverName, loginTokenLifetime)
default:
return nil, fmt.Errorf("unexpected database type")
}
}
